Position Overview:
We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ced In-House Employment Counsel to join our legal team. This role is ideal for a passionate employment litigator who desires to continue practicing in a dynamic, in-house setting within the healthcare industry. The successful candidate will manage a high volume of employment litigation matters, providing strategic legal support and ensuring compliance with all relevant laws and regulations.
Key Responsibilities:
- Handle all aspects of employment-related litigation, including but not limited to discrimination, harassment, wrongful termination, wage and hour disputes, and other employment claims.
- Represent the organization in negotiations, mediations, arbitrations, and court proceedings.
- Develop and implement litigation strategies to protect the company’s interests.
- Provide proactive legal counsel to management and HR teams on employment law matters.
- Advise on policies and procedures to mitigate legal risks and ensure comp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ws specific to the healthcare sector.
- Conduct thorough case assessments and develop effective defense strategies.
- Collaborate with external counsel when necessary to manage complex litigation.
- Ensure the company remains compliant with all employment laws and regulations.
- Develop and deliver training programs for management and staff on employment law topics and best practices.
- Maintain accurate records of all litigation matters and provide regular updates to senior management.
- Prepare detailed reports on litigation trends and potential impacts on the organization.
Qualifications:
- Juris Doctor (JD) degree from an accredited law school.
- Admission to the state bar (IL. NJ, PA, or CA)
- Minimum of 5 years of dedicated management-side employment litigation experience.
- Proven track record in handling employment-related lawsuits for hospital systems or acute care facilities.
- At least a year of in-house experience
- Strong litigation skills with a hands-on approach.
- In-depth knowledge of feder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ations.
- Excellent analytical, negotiation, and communication skills.
- Ability to work independently and manage multiple cases simultaneously.
- High level of professionalism and integrity.
